Google Pixel 4 XL is a bit better than Samsung Galaxy Note4, having a global score of 82.9 against 77.6. Google Pixel 4 XL is a noticeably newer and just a bit thinner phone than the Samsung Galaxy Note4, although it's a little heavier. The Google Pixel 4 XL counts with a bit more vivid display than Galaxy Note4, because it has a bit higher resolution of 1440 x 3040px, a bit bigger screen and a little more pixels per inch in the screen.
The Galaxy Note4 features a little bit better memory for applications, games, photos and videos than Google Pixel 4 XL, because although it has only 32 GB internal storage capacity, it also counts with a SD memory slot that admits a maximum of 128 GB. Google Pixel 4 XL has a bit more powerful CPU than Samsung Galaxy Note4, and although they both have a Octa-Core CPU, the Google Pixel 4 XL also has a higher amount of RAM memory.
Samsung Galaxy Note4 features a slightly better camera than Google Pixel 4 XL, because although it has a tinier camera sensor capturing worse quality videos and photos and a way smaller aperture which is not favorable for capturing photographs in low-light situations, and they both have the same 3840x2160 (4K) video resolution and the same video frame rate, the Samsung Galaxy Note4 also counts with a camera in the back with a way higher 16 mega-pixels resolution.
Google Pixel 4 XL counts with a bit longer battery performance than Samsung Galaxy Note4, because it has 3700mAh of battery capacity.
